Work platforms enable trucks to be covered safely

Hydro Aluminium has implemented a multi-purpose scaffolding work platform system that complies with safety regulations and gives access to enable Hydro personnel to work on top of their trucks to put on tarp covers.

Traditional scaffolding is too heavy and cumbersome and takes too long to erect, while aluminium towers are the wrong shape and take up a lot of space when not in use.

The Solution: Lobo Systems' safe and secure platform product.

The patented clamp allows the system to be assembled rapidly without the use of tools into any size or shape.

This allows Hydro personnel to assemble a safe system down the length of the truck.

This means personnel are not exposed to the risk of a fall while covering the trucks with tarp.

The Benefits: This versatility of the Lobo System brings a safe working procedure to Hydro Aluminium, which not only meets safety requirements, but also meets Hydro's strict safety policy.

The Lobo System also brings cost reduction, enhanced efficiency and performance as crews can build their own platforms at any time.

The Lobo System creates a safe working environment, which increases productivity and maximizes the return on investment.
